S. 1491 (94th)

A bill to am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1954 to provide that unmarried individuals shall be subject to the same income tax rates as married individuals filing joint returns.

Summary

Provides under the Internal Revenue Code that unmarried individuals shall be subject to the same income tax rates as married individuals filing joint returns.
